“Very cozy retreat during our stay”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ed October 9, 2012

The bed was so comfortable and breakfast in the morning was delicious. We enjoyed our surroundings, particularly because the B & B was located in a quiet, friendly neighborhood. We chose this place for our anniversary and it fit our needs. If you decide to visit, get up early around 7am (you'll have to grab something to eat on the way), and drive almost 3 hours to Quebec City for an interesting history tour of the Plains of Abraham and beautiful scenery. Returning back to our cozy bed was a welcome treat for us as tired travelers. Oh! Also, there's a street just kiddy-corner from the B & B with restaurants and a convenience store. You can bring your own wine, or selection of alcohol, into the very first restaurant on the left side (looks a little Latin). The food was very good.

Room Tip: If you will be using the bathroom often I would suggest the de Maisonneuve. Otherwise, the Carleton...

“No more Hotels for us!”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ed September 21, 2012

After staying at some seven hotels across Canada and not finding a suitable Hotel in the area where we wished to stay in Montreal, we selected the Gingerbread Manor B&B after reading the reviews on Trip Advisor and interested in enjoying a different experience.
Our experience matched up to all the previous reviewers who found it a unique and enjoyable experience- the great breakfasts, great picturesque area, etc etc.
The stand-outs for us as compared to our Hotel experiences was the benefits of receiving local advice regarding restaurants and events as well as enjoying breakfast discussion with our hosts Ephraim and Yves and the other guests from other parts of the world.

The overall value far exceeds any of the Hotels we stayed in and we will certainly be following this up with staying at other B&B's in the future.

We stayed in the room on the top floor rear of the building with its own ensuite bathroom (deMaisonneuve). It was clean, good size with television, wi-fi, and whilst we would have liked a view from the lovely front room window were more than pleased with our selection. We had a little noise from the shared bathroom other guests use adjacent to our room, but it did not extend into a late hour and it is clear guests in B&B are far more considerate than in many of the Hotels we stayed in.

Our stay at the Gingerbread Manor was the highlight of our Canadian accommodation experience. Thankyou to Ephraim, Yves and the other guests we met for a great stay

“They thought of everything”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ed September 12, 2012

My husband and I stayed at the Gingerbread Manor last week for two nights, and I was very impressed with the experience.

We were greeted cheerfully at the door, they took the time to give us personal recommendations and advice about where to eat and what to see in the city. Our room (the Carleton) was lovely. I was prepared for small, but pleasantly surprised by how comfortable it felt. Also, having the balcony was a treasure! We spent a couple of hours out there the first night.

The property itself is in La Plateau, a beautiful, hip, historic area of town, and while Gingerbread Manor is within short walking distance to a lovely park (great people watching), as well as a restaurant area, a subway stop, and some busy intersections, the block on which the inn is situated feels quiet and residential.

We also enjoyed the many personal touches--the extensive homemade breakfast menu, the chance to converse with Ephraim about the life of a local, and the many handy little additions in the bathroom. (Makeup remover wipes? Sunscreen? A thick, soft rug? Why, thank you!)

I would highly recommend Gingerbread Manor to anyone who wants a personalized Montreal experience in a beautiful setting. Thank you, Yves and Ephraim!

Official Description (provided by the hotel):
The Gingerbread Manor welcomes you to Montreal. Located in a manor house built in 1885. This delightful B&B invites you to enjoy a comfortable bed, a wonderful breakfast and Victorian splendour. Located in downtown Montreal near Square St-Louis. Close to most downtown and old Montreal points of interest. ... more   less
